Begin with basic shapes to map the trumpet-like flower and elongated leaves. Use light pencil strokes to define the smooth, curved petals and subtle veins in the foliage. Layering graphite or colored pencils helps achieve depth, emphasizing the flower’s soft luminescence. Practicing proportional symmetry and smooth gradients elevates realism.
Beyond realism, explore watercolor washes for dreamy, translucent effects or bold ink sketches for dramatic contrast. Contemporary artists blend calla lilies with abstract patterns, incorporating them into modern home decor or fashion illustrations. Experimenting with textures—from delicate paper to digital brushes—adds dynamic flair.
